    I'd say it's not worth getting any of the STGAubron PCs or other similar PCs. The biggest issue with these PCs is the motherboard tends to fail which will render the entire computer usable and it's believed the STGAubron uses a KingFast SSD similar to a lot of PCs sold by STG Global/STGAubron, SJ Computers, TecDale, and TechMagnet on Amazon which are known to fail. The "600M" Wi-Fi adapter is likely to be one of those no-name Wi-Fi adapters using the Realtek chipset which are known to not perform well and most sellers opt to use 802.11n which will lead to slow download speeds and may affect network performance in multiplayer games. Lastly, the gaming keyboard, mice, and even headsets aren't very good quality as they're the no-name brands rather than name brands, some keyboards don't even use the correct shaped Enter key (it should be wider instead of taller). The "renewed" gaming PCs have similar reasons to the above except these PCs may also come with weak/outdated GPUs like the GT 1030 which doesn't meet modern games' system requirements. For example, Cyberpunk 2077 lists the GeForce GTX 1060 6 GB and Hogwarts Legacy lists the NVIDIA GeForce GTX 960 4 GB for their minimum system requirements. At GT 1030 running modern games like these will most certainly lag.
    I feel the performance of the Intel Core i5-4570 and DDR3 memory is going to be noticeable with modern titles especially those designed for PS5 and Xbox Series consoles. The Haswell PCs are OK for older eighth generation titles (PS4/Xbox One) or games with more lenient system requirements like Minecraft and The Sims 4 but for modern ninth generation titles (PS5/Xbox Series), it's probably better to have a PC with DDR4 such as Intel Core 6th Gen or AMD Ryzen to get better performance.
    There's one thing to be aware about these PCs when installing Windows 11, some games like VALORANT, League of Legends, and Madden NFL 24 will refuse to run on these PCs due to lack of TPM 2.0 and Secure Boot which these PCs will not have. The reason why they ran on this PC as seen in 8:38 and 9:17 was because it was running Windows 10.

The STGAubron PCs may be decent given it has a 4th Gen Intel Core processor and a video card like the Radeon RX 580 as opposed to the Alarco having a GTX 650/750 or some of the PCs having a GT 1030 although with caveats like the Wi-Fi not being good quality. However, the quality issues and old hardware make it not worth getting. Besides the poor quality peripherals and the questionable quality of the components, the biggest issue is the motherboard is known to fail which is a common problem with these pre-built PCs from sellers like Alarco and STGAubron. I've also read the SSD on the STGAubron also is said to use a KingFast SSD (the same SSD that many renewed/refurbished PCs are sold with) that tends to fail. If the STGAubron had a better motherboard and had better quality components and peripherals, it would be a decent PC aside from the lack of Windows 11 support and the performance issues with modern 2020s games seen in the video.
      While $500 may be cheap for a gaming computer, there are better products around $500 such as the PS5 and Xbox Series X consoles, the Steam Deck OLED 512 GB for $549, or even the ROG Ally.
